The Tau Matan Forum Organization (FTM) will monitor the school feeding program in all schools within the country, pending an agreement due to be signed with the Ministry of Education (ME) in February.

Kid Projection FTM project manager Honorio Almeida Soares said FTM, in cooperation with ME, will monitor the schools food program.

“We have been invited by the ME to work together to develop a policy for the implementation of the school feeding program,” Kids Protection FTM project manager Honorio Almeida Soares said in Kaikoli, Dili.

“We have a plan which will be presented to the ME for us to further develop the distribution and management processes of the school feeding program policy,” he said.

He said the preparation process was now underway.

The organizations that will sign the agreement with the ME are FOKUPERS, Belun, the Youth National Center of Timor-Leste, the Human Rights Ombudsman, Education Net of Timor-Leste, and the Coalition for Education as well as FTM.

Member of Parliament (MP) Leonel Marçal said the budget for the school feeding program was still inadequate, despite a recent increase which saw the allocation per child rise from 15 cents per day to 25 cents per day.

“For a person who manages the money properly, 25 cents will be enough but a less scrupulous person can take some of that 25 cents,” he said.

He said the Ministry of Education should control the money as much as possible to minimise the opportunity for manipulation.

In response to the concern Minister of Education Bendito Freitas said the ministry had met with the general directors to create a policy to govern the management of the school feeding program. 

He said the program’s budget increase should mean children no longer went unfed.
